Files
xo_user_client/main.js
2025-05-19 09:56:28 +08:00

38 lines
729 B
JavaScript

import Vue from 'vue';
import App from './App';
// 全局mixins
import base from './common/js/common/base';
import share from './common/js/common/share';
// 多语言引入并初始化
import i18n from './locale/index'
// 全局icon组件
import iconfont from './components/iconfont/iconfont.vue'
// #ifdef H5
// 在组件或JS文件中使用
import Vconsole from 'vconsole';
if (process.env.NODE_ENV === 'development') {
console.log('当前是开发环境');
} else {
console.log('当前是生产环境');
// new Vconsole()
}
// #endif
Vue.component("iconfont", iconfont);
Vue.mixin(base);
Vue.mixin(share);
Vue.config.productionTip = false;
App.mpType = 'app';
const app = new Vue({
i18n,
...App
});
app.$mount();